**Communications, Events, and Membership Coordinator**:
The Bronte Business Improvement Area (BIA) is seeking a permanent part-time COMMUNICATIONS, EVENTS & MEMBERSHIP COORDINATOR. Reporting to the Executive Director, this role offers an exciting opportunity to support the vibrancy and transformation of Bronte’s commercial district through member engagement, community building, events, marketing, placemaking and beautification.

**POSITION**:Communications, Events & Membership Coordinator
**TYPE**:Permanent Part-time
**HOURS**:25 hours per week; occasional evening and weekend work required
**PAY**:$23/hour
**LOCATION**:In office (2360 Lakeshore Rd W, Oakville), with flexibility to work from home

**ABOUT THE BRONTE BIA**
The Bronte BIA is a non-profit organization and a local board of the Town of Oakville representing 175+ businesses within a 12-square-block district. It is focused on promoting economic prosperity and quality of life in Bronte Village through marketing, beautification, advocacy, economic development and tourism promotion.

The Communications, Events & Membership Coordinator is a Jack/Jill of all trades that will join a small (but mighty) staff complement. You’ll contribute to the success of the organization in four key ways:
1. Communications
- Website: Maintain and update the BIA website, including member directory, blog, and events
- Social media: Coordinate day-to-day social media content updates and channels as well as social media platform management
- Marketing content creation: Support the creation of marketing content, including copy writing and editing, photography, videography, design, contesting and podcasting
- Event Sponsorship: Help develop sponsorship materials and/or support partnerships with third-party event hosts sponsored by the BIA
- Coordinate other communications and marketing-related projects and activities as assigned

2. Events/Programs
- Member Events: Co-ordinate BIA member events, such as business mixers, Annual General Meeting, etc.
- BIA-led Events: Take the lead in coordinating BIA events and programs (i.e. At Home in Bronte Muskoka Chair project, public art, Bronte Block Party, At Home in Bronte for the Holidays); implement events and programs within set budget parameters
- Community Investment Program: Support the marketing and promotion of community partners that activate in Bronte (ie. Bronte Lake Notes, Oakville Public Library, CRAFT Live Afro Caribbean Waterfront Fete)

3. Membership Engagement
- Database: Maintain membership database (tenants & property owners); track vacancies, new store openings/closings; retail mix
- Members: Serve as the primary point of contact for businesses; onboard new businesses; develop and lead membership programs and services
- Member communications: Maintain regular communication with new and existing businesses; respond to member inquiries; coordinate membership communications (enewsletters, online surveys)

4. Beautification
- Eyes & Ears: Conduct weekly in-person inspections of public spaces and alert relevant stakeholders to respond to issues as needed
- Placemaking: Support the placemaking activities in Bronte Market Square
- Banners, lighting, plants: Coordinate hanging flower baskets, planters, banners, flags and decorative lighting installations and maintenance with external suppliers and Town
- Garbage: Coordinate garbage can installation and maintenance with Town/Region
- Other amenities: Coordinate installation and necessary maintenance of other amenities like benches, signage with external suppliers
- Tracking/usage: Coordinate and analyze pedestrian counts, amenity and public space usage and other data as needed
- Coordinate other beautification and public realm-related activities as assigned
